Part 4 of the Deputy Commissioner’s Instructions (DCIs) covers food, clothing, money and other topics about services used by people in prison.
DCIs apply to public prisons. They operationalise the Correctional Standards and Commissioner’s Requirements and provide a level of prescription and ensure consistency across public prisons. They are developed in consultation with prison management and must properly consider human rights.
